Talent.com
This job offer is not available in your country.
Software Engineer

Software Engineer

Babcock Power APAC Pvt. Ltd.tamil nadu, tamil nadu, in
9 days ago
Job description

Position Purpose and Objectives :

We are seeking a skilled and versatile Engineering Software Developer to join our development team. This role involves both new feature development and the maintenance of existing applications. The ideal candidate will have a strong background in C# and experience developing Windows applications, particularly using WinForms and WPF.

Qualifications :

  • Bachelor’s degree in Computer Science, Engineering, a related field, or equivalent practical experience.
  • 5+ years of professional experience in C# development.
  • Solid understanding of object-oriented programming and software design patterns.
  • Strong experience developing WinForms applications.
  • Experience working with Entity Framework (EF6 or EF Core) for MSSQL Server databases.
  • Strong debugging and troubleshooting skills.
  • Demonstrated ability and willingness to learn and work with legacy or domain-specific languages (i.e. Fortran / Visual Basic).
  • Ability to work independently as well as in a team environment.
  • Experience developing for Autodesk products, with preference for Plant 3D, Vault, and / or Inventor is a plus.
  • Familiarity with Microsoft Excel add-in development (VSTO / ExcelDna) is a plus.
  • Familiarity with source control systems such as Git or Azure DevOps.

Responsibilities :

  • Design, develop, and maintain Windows-based applications using C# (.NET Framework / .NET Core).
  • Build and enhance complex WinForms applications for engineering functional groups.
  • Work with engineering teams to understand and implement requirements in a technical context.
  • Debug, refactor, and optimize existing codebases.
  • Write clean, maintainable, and well-documented code.
  • Participate in code reviews and team discussions.
  • Interpersonal Skills Required :

  • Excellent communication skills, oral and written communication skills for effective interaction with business users.
  • Customer focused; sensitive to customer satisfaction, knows customer needs and expectations, responds promptly to customer queries, and strives to exceed customer expectations.
  • Quality focused; shows commitment to quality in data and reporting output to the business users.
  • Problem solving skills; identifies problems; determines relevant information; uses reason to generate and evaluate alternatives and determine course of action.
  • Algorithmic and structured thinking; problem decomposition, and logical what-if analysis of problems and solutions.
  • Organized and self-managed with effective time management skills.
  • Location : Chennai, India

    Position Type : Full-Time / Regular

    Create a job alert for this search

    Software Engineer • tamil nadu, tamil nadu, in

    Related jobs
    • Promoted
    Software Engineer

    Software Engineer

    DroisysTiruchirappalli, IN
    Droisys is an innovation technology company focused on helping companies accelerate their digital initiatives from strategy and planning through execution. We leverage deep technical expertise, Agil...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er

    Software Engineer

    Green HR SolutionsTiruchirappalli, IN
    Hiring for a USA based multinational Software Company.We are looking for a skilled and passionate Software Engineer to design, develop, and maintain high-quality software applications.The ideal can...Show moreLast updated: 23 hours ago
    • Promoted
    Software Engineer

    Software Engineer

    BrightEdgeTiruchirappalli, IN
    Just seeking some good talent!.At BrightEdge, we innovate at the intersection of AI, SEO, and enterprise growth.We’re not just shaping the future of enterprise SEO and content performance; we’re al...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er

    Software Engineer

    Ovelo incTiruchirappalli, IN
    Ovelo is an advanced AI platform that empowers users to generate, enhance, and transform images with remarkable ease.Combining cutting-edge artificial intelligence with intuitive design tools, Ovel...Show moreLast updated: 1 day ago
    • Promoted
    Software Engineer III

    Software Engineer III

    Wimmer SolutionsTiruchirappalli, IN
    At Wimmer Solutions, we believe care creates community.We work smart; we have built a reputation for results-oriented, innovative, business and technology solutions that help companies execute on t...Show moreLast updated: 15 days ago
    • Promoted
    Software Engineer

    Software Engineer

    ArkellisTiruchirappalli, IN
    Location : Kochi (Up to 100% work from home).Role Type : Individual Contributor.At Arkellis, our mission is to build digital twin solutions for enabling digital transformation.As a member of our Clou...Show moreLast updated: 1 day ago
    • Promoted
    Software Engineer

    Software Engineer

    WebBuddy LLCTiruchirappalli, IN
    At WebBuddy, we are more than just a web design and development agency; we are your trusted partner in shaping your online presence. Our team of expert developers, creative designers, and strategic ...Show moreLast updated: 15 days ago
    • Promoted
    • New!
    Software Engineer

    Software Engineer

    Fracti.FiTiruchirappalli, IN
    FractiFi is building a platform for investing in tokenized real-world assets, starting with Dutch farmland.We aim to make real estate investing simple, liquid, and accessible.Our team combines expe...Show moreLast updated: 19 hours ago
    • Promoted
    Software Engineer

    Software Engineer

    Seceon Inc.Tiruchirappalli, IN
    Seceon delivers a unified cybersecurity platform that enables enterprises, MSPs, and MSSPs to detect, respond, and remediate threats in real-time. With AI-powered threat detection and auto-response,...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er Manager

    Software Engineer Manager

    Precision For MedicineTiruchirappalli, IN
    Software-as-a-Service (SaaS) solutions provider to the life sciences industry.We deliver innovative, data enabling technologies (i. R&D) teams with enterprise-level access to sample / biomarker data m...Show moreLast updated: 15 days ago
    • Promoted
    Software Engineer

    Software Engineer

    RevXTiruchirappalli, IN
    At RevX, we operate at scale — handling.We’re looking for a passionate Software Development Engineer to help us build and deliver high-performance systems and features that power customer engagemen...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er

    Software Engineer

    OneorbTiruchirappalli, IN
    Competitive salary, looking to hire asap all levels of experience.The ideal candidate will be responsible for developing high-quality applications. They will also be responsible for designing and im...Show moreLast updated: 10 days ago
    • Promoted
    Software Engineer

    Software Engineer

    ElevazeTiruchirappalli, IN
    We’re building AI receptionists and workflow automations that act like real employees — handling calls, booking appointments, following up with customers, and connecting deeply with business operat...Show moreLast updated: 23 hours ago
    • Promoted
    Software Engineer

    Software Engineer

    GleantapTiruchirappalli, IN
    Gleantap is an intelligent customer experience platform designed for fitness and wellness clubs, enabling them to use data to run powerful sales and marketing campaigns. Gleantap optimizes communica...Show moreLast updated: 23 hours ago
    • Promoted
    Software Engineer

    Software Engineer

    Nezda GlobalTiruchirappalli, IN
    The ideal candidate will be responsible for developing high-quality applications.They will also be responsible for designing and implementing testable and scalable code. Develop quality software and...Show moreLast updated: 1 day ago
    • Promoted
    Software Engineer

    Software Engineer

    PluntraTiruchirappalli, IN
    Pluntra is a secure video conferencing platform designed specifically for telemedicine, facilitating connections between patients and healthcare providers with ease. It supports real-time consultati...Show moreLast updated: 23 hours ago
    • Promoted
    Software Engineer

    Software Engineer

    JobsFlixTiruchirappalli, IN
    We’re looking for like-minded individuals to join our client's team.This is a Full-time, Salaried position.Are you a tech-savvy problem solver with a passion for crafting efficient code and develop...Show moreLast updated: 15 days ago
    • Promoted
    Sr Software Engineer– ScienceLogic

    Sr Software Engineer– ScienceLogic

    CDWTiruchirappalli, IN
    CDW is a leading provider of technology solutions for business, government, education, and healthcare.Our mission is to help our customers achieve their goals by providing innovative technology sol...Show moreLast updated: 15 days ago
    • Promoted
    Software Engineer

    Software Engineer

    QualityKiosk TechnologiesTiruchirappalli, IN
    Experience in designing and implementing various tools like Datadog.Should have worked extensively in implementation, configuration and maintenance of APM tools named Datadog.Application performanc...Show moreLast updated: 1 day ago
    • Promoted
    Software Engineer

    Software Engineer

    GradientFITiruchirappalli, IN
    Architect, develop, and maintain backend services using AWS Lambda and other serverless technologies.Design, implement, and manage robust APIs using AWS API Gateway or similar services.TypeScript t...Show moreLast updated: 1 day ago